Thursday NBA Betting Guide: 3 Player Props for March 13

The 9-seed out West Sacramento looks to get back in the win column against a red-hot Golden State Warriors team that is slowly climbing up the Western Conference standings.

Elsewhere, the LeBron-less Lakers should get another solid offensive contribution from Gabe Vincent in tonight’s game against Milwaukee. They are looking to pick up their first win since last Thursday.

F DeMar DeRozan (SAC) OVER 4.5 Assists

Since the DeAaron Fox trade, DeMar DeRozan has emerged as the key playmaker for this Sacramento team. With Sabonis out during the last week as well, DeMar has dropped five or more dimes in 6 of his last 7.

The Kings are looking to win their first game in nearly a week and although this is a winnable game, Vegas and myself have the Warriors handling this one en route to their sixth straight victory.

DeMar averages +0.4 assists per game in losses compared to wins. Expect another solid playmaking game from the 35-year-old vet tonight.

F Kyshawn George (WAS) OVER 1.5 3PM

The Wizards are playing Kyshawn George a ton and with nothing to lose on the rest of the season, I think Kyshawn will start from here on out for Washington. The rookie can shoot it from deep, averaging 2.4 3PM in the month of March in six games.

He’s also doing it efficiently at 44.4%. He’ll face a Detroit team he dropped 12 points on two three-pointers made last night. The rook is also better on the road, shooting +9.9% from beyond the arc away from home compared to in the nation’s capital. The game-script recipe is there tonight against a red-hot Detroit team.

G Gabe Vincent (LAL) OVER 9.5 Points

No LeBron no problem? Gabe Vincent and the Lakers have a tall task tonight as they face the Milwaukee Bucks away from home as they look to get back in the win column after two straight away losses to Boston and Brooklyn.

Vincent started and played 34 minutes against the Nets while dropping 24 points on an efficient 8 of 12 shooting. Don’t forget Gabe’s impact on Miami just two seasons ago where he averaged 15.8 PPG in the Eastern Conference Finals to drop Boston from the playoffs.

Minus LeBron, I’m expecting Redick to trust the veteran guard late in this season and with all the attention going to Doncic on Milwaukee’s end, take Vincent to pick up some early buckets as the secondary scorer in that Los Angeles backcourt.
